Bug#601257: gksu.desktop doesn't obey the localization files.
Sérgio Cipolla
secipolla at gmail.com
Sun Oct 24 17:40:46 UTC 2010
Package: gksu
Version: 2.0.2-4
Severity: minor
Tags: l10n upstream
The Brazilian Portuguese translation for gksu was recenly updated (thank you
for that) but I noticed that gksu.desktop wasn't.
So I had a look at the source and found out that although the .po files have
entries for the desktop file, gksu.desktop doesn't follow their translations
because it comes ready made instead of being created at build time.
The po files refer to gksu.desktop.in.h but that file isn't present.
As a workaround just to fix the pt_BR "Name" field in gksu.desktop, the
following diff could be applied to it:
18c18
< Name[pt_BR]=Terminal como Root
---
> Name[pt_BR]=Terminal como root
-- System Information:
Debian Release: squeeze/sid
APT prefers sid
APT policy: (500, 'sid'), (500, 'unstable'), (1, 'experimental')
Architecture: i386 (i686)
Kernel: Linux 2.6.35-6.dmz.4-liquorix-686 (SMP w/1 CPU core; PREEMPT)
Locale: LANG=pt_BR.utf8, LC_CTYPE=pt_BR.utf8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Versions of packages gksu depends on:
ii libatk1.0-0 1.30.0-1 The ATK accessibility toolkit
ii libc6 2.11.2-6 Embedded GNU C Library: Shared lib
ii libcairo2 1.8.10-6 The Cairo 2D vector graphics libra
ii libfontconfig1 2.8.0-2.1 generic font configuration library
ii libfreetype6 2.4.2-2 FreeType 2 font engine, shared lib
ii libgconf2-4 2.28.1-5 GNOME configuration database syste
ii libgksu2-0 2.0.13~pre1-2 library providing su and sudo func
ii libglib2.0-0 2.24.2-1 The GLib library of C routines
ii libgnome-keyring0 2.30.1-1 GNOME keyring services library
ii libgtk2.0-0 2.20.1-2 The GTK+ graphical user interface
ii libpango1.0-0 1.28.3-1 Layout and rendering of internatio
ii libstartup-notification0 0.10-1 library for program launch feedbac
ii sudo 1.7.4p4-4 Provide limited super user privile
Versions of packages gksu recommends:
ii gnome-keyring 2.30.3-3 GNOME keyring services (daemon and
gksu suggests no packages.
-- no debconf information
More information about the pkg-gnome-maintainers
mailing list